Legal fees vary based on the specific charges you face and the complexity of the evidence involved. A case requiring extensive document review or expert witnesses will naturally cost more than a straightforward matter. Other factors include the attorney’s level of experience and the number of court appearances required to resolve your situation. A criminal lawyer company or firm is a group of attorneys working together to provide comprehensive defense services. Working with a firm often means your case benefits from a team approach, where different lawyers might collaborate on research, strategy, and evidence gathering. This structure can be helpful if your case is complex or requires resources beyond what a solo practitioner might offer. When choosing a firm, look for one that handles your specific type of charge and offers transparent communication about your case.
